Output 3c498c3d250b4ee929700690b52d17b07abba4e36bcd182966162af5203d156b:3

value
252152674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82509c6b796ec7f4e22bdaedfef4b49120a022db OP_EQUAL
address
3Da4LS5bTypHfwLfNh7JDyYWKJvVcx8qei
transaction
3c498c3d250b4ee929700690b52d17b07abba4e36bcd182966162af5203d156b